Abstract
A single-use, spring driven lancet is described. The device is precooked during assembly so that the user needs only to remove the safety cap prior to use. A concave trigger button with direct up and down motion releases the spring, causing the tip of the lancet to strike the subject'"'"'s finger. A thin plastic fiber connection between the pull-tab and the needle safety cap prevents any compressive force from being applied to the drive spring, which effectively prevents recocking of the device.

7. A single use, disposable and non-reusable lancet, comprising:
-
a body, a needle assembly carried by said body, said needle assembly including a needle and a needle support, said needle assembly being movable between a cocked position and a striking position, a drive spring means for advancing said needle assembly from its cocked position to its striking position, detent means holding said needle assembly in its cocked position, trigger means for releasing said needle assembly from said detent means, a non-reusable, breakaway safety cap means for protecting and maintaining sterilization of said needle while in its cocked position, a pull-tab extending outwardly from said body, said pull-tab adapted to be grasped and manipulated by a user, and a thin flexible fiber connecting said safety cap and said pull-tab, whereby said pull-tab may be manipulated to cause said safety cap to separate from said needle assembly, and wherein said flexible fiber has insufficient compressive strength to recock said needle assembly. - View Dependent Claims (8, 9, 10, 11)
